Cilantro Lime Chicken Skewers

Cultural Context

Cilantro Lime Chicken Skewers are a popular dish in Mexican cuisine, often enjoyed at barbecues and gatherings. The vibrant flavors of cilantro and lime create a refreshing marinade that enhances the grilled chicken. This dish is celebrated for its simplicity and adaptability, making it a favorite for outdoor cooking and family meals. Variations can be found globally, with many cultures incorporating similar marinades into their grilling traditions.

Servings4
1 lb chicken breast
2 tablespoons extra virgin olive oil
1/4 cup fresh squeezed lime juice
2 tablespoons low sodium soy sauce
1 tablespoon light brown sugar
1 teaspoon ground cumin
1 teaspoon kosher salt
1/2 teaspoon fresh ground black pepper
1 teaspoon ginger
1/4 cup cilantro
skewers

1

Fire up the Oklahoma Joe smoker and preheat it to between 275 and 300 degrees Fahrenheit.

2

Prepare the marinade by adding extra virgin olive oil, fresh squeezed lime juice, low sodium soy sauce, light brown sugar, and ground cumin into a bowl.

3

Whisk the marinade ingredients together until well mixed.

4

Add chopped fresh cilantro, kosher salt, and fresh ground black pepper to the marinade and whisk again.

5

Incorporate minced ginger and garlic into the marinade and whisk one final time.

6

Add approximately bite-sized pieces of chicken breast into the marinade and mix until the chicken is well coated.

7

Cover the bowl and refrigerate the marinated chicken for at least 1 hour (creator used 2 hours).

8

Soak skewers in water to prevent burning while cooking.

9

Build the skewers by threading the marinated chicken pieces onto the soaked skewers, aiming for 6-7 pieces of chicken per skewer.

10

Place the skewers on the smoker and cook until the internal temperature of the chicken reaches 165 degrees Fahrenheit or slightly higher.

11

Remove the skewers from the smoker once they reach the desired temperature and let them rest for a moment before serving.

12

Serve the skewers with additional lime wedges and cilantro for garnish.
